There are several different types of Bitcoin clients. The most secure are full nodes like Bitcoin Core, but full nodes are more resource-heavy, and they must do a lengthy initial syncing process. As a result, lightweight clients with somewhat less security are commonly used.

IIRC, cex.io has already stopped mining due to the maintenance fees. This should be a good sign that those people telling you that a specific company is profitable is most likely going to run away after sometime due to the unrealistic long term profitability.

very regrettable cex.io defunct, but they are best in the cloud mining, in my opinion.
and to date I have not thought of will play a cloud mining, because for the moment they are using a ponzi system, which sooner or later they'll be scam
cex.io was not a good option even when the price of bitcoin was high. the maintenance fee alone made the investment in their cloudmining services not profitable.
the only thing good about the cloudmining at cex.io was the ability to sell hash power that you have bought at a higher price and make profit from it
